Table 5.
Classes of medications according to age group.
| Class of medications | Adult, n (%) | Elderly, n (%) | Total, n (%) | 
| Anti-infective agent | 12 (1.43) | 10 (1.18) | 22 (2.61) | 
| Blood derivatives and immunoglobulins | 19 (2.25) | 17 (2.01) | 36 (4.26) | 
| Cardiovascular drugs | 210 (24.85) | 183 (21.66) | 393 (46.51) | 
| Central nervous system agents | 6 (0.72) | 5 (0.6) | 11 (1.32) | 
| Endocrine system and hormonal agents | 86 (10.18) | 72 (8.52) | 158 (18.7) | 
| Fluids and electrolytes | 19 (2.25) | 27 (3.2) | 46 (5.45) | 
| Gastrointestinal drugs | 33 (3.91) | 28 (3.31) | 61 (7.22) | 
| Multiple category | 7 (0.83) | 4 (0.48) | 11 (1.31) | 
| Musculoskeletal and joint disease drugs | 4 (0.48) | 2 (0.24) | 6 (0.72) | 
| Not medication | 1 (0.12) | 0 | 1 (0.12) | 
| Not reported | 39 (4.62) | 30 (3.55) | 69 (8.17) | 
| Respiratory tract agent | 4 (0.48) | 7 (0.83) | 11 (1.31) | 
| Urinary tract disorders agents | 1 (0.12) | 2 (0.24) | 3 (0.36) | 
| Vitamins and nutritional agents | 6 (0.72) | 11 (1.31) | 17 (2.03) |
